This geopolitical report from March 2026 describes a period of intense global instability characterized by a major war in Iran and the potential death of its Supreme Leader. The conflict has caused a maritime blockade in the Strait of Hormuz, triggering international energy concerns and diplomatic friction between the Trump administration and its allies. Domestically, the United States faces a government shutdown and severe weather, while France navigates contentious political shifts during municipal elections. China is currently entangled in high-stakes technological disputes regarding semiconductors, and the Vatican has issued moral warnings against the trivialization of modern warfare. Collectively, these events illustrate a fragmented world order where humanitarian crises in Sudan and Ukraine are overshadowed by urgent military and economic security priorities.
